What Are Quantity Thresholds?
Quantity Thresholds (also called inventory thresholds) let you automatically hide products from your menu once their stock falls below a set quantity. This helps prevent overselling when inventory levels get low.
How They Work
When stock drops below the threshold → the product is hidden from the menu (but is still enabled in AIQ Ecommerce).
When stock rises above the threshold → the product automatically reappears on the menu.
Why Use Them?
This feature is especially useful when integrating with a POS. AIQ Ecommerce syncs with POS systems every 10 minutes. While that's typically enough to stay in sync, small timing gaps can cause overselling. Thresholds add a safeguard to reduce that risk.
Set Quantity Threshold per Product
Navigate to Menu > Products > Product Details > Pricing tab
Enter a number in the 'Quantity Threshold' field
Save
ℹ️ Note: Typically a low number like 4 or 5 is sufficient, but you may need to experiment a bit to find the right number.
Set Quantity Threshold for Multiple Products
Navigate to Menu > Products and use our Bulk Update feature.
Set Default Quantity Threshold per Category
You can configure a default threshold per category. This default will automatically apply to all new products added to AIQ Ecommerce — the default will not apply to any existing inventory.
Navigate to Menu > Categories > select the category
On the Details screen, find the "Default Product Quantity Threshold" setting and input a number.
Save.
Which Products Have a Quantity Threshold Set?
To monitor which products are above or below the threshold, use the Quantity Threshold filter in the products dashboard in Menu > Products.
